Krista Bryski Richard (she/her) believes art should be accessible to all. She began her career at the Chicago Park District in 2000, responsible for programming special events city-wide, including movies, concerts, Theater on the Lake, sports festivals, Senior Games, Junior Citizens, and a wide range of events featuring Chicago’s robust arts and culture community.
Fast forward, 25 years, Krista now manages the team that is responsible for the Night Out in the Parks program, presenting hundreds of free cultural events each year that showcase music, dance, theater and other performing arts in EVERY neighborhood of Chicago. She built a coalition of community partners, artists, and staff to create a diverse and inclusive program that provides safe and welcoming space for families to experience and enjoy culture in their parks. In the past 13 years, the Night Out in the Parks program has partnered with over 400 artists and arts organizations to provide over 50,000 hours of free cultural programming to over 2 million people in neighborhood parks.
